The Government of Castilla-La Mancha has announced an investment of 502,390 euros to fund 22 humanitarian action projects spanning 11 countries. This initiative, released in observance of World Humanitarian Day, includes 15 projects from a regional emergency call totaling 427,390 euros, alongside seven projects supported by a 75,000 euro contribution through a collaboration with the Spanish Agency for International Development Cooperation (AECID). The projects target regions in Africa, the Middle East, and Latin America, including Palestine, the Democratic Republic of the Congo, Mali, Niger, Uganda, Mozambique, Kenya, Senegal, El Salvador, Algeria, and Colombia. These efforts are designed to address food security, healthcare, child nutrition, refugee protection, and access to essential goods, with an estimated reach of over 162,000 people. Specific details regarding the AECID-linked funding indicate that the seven additional projects will support efforts in Venezuela following recent earthquake damage, as well as in Lebanon to assist those displaced by armed conflict. The total aid is estimated to reach over 162,000 beneficiaries, including approximately 83,000 women and girls.
